Want to play baseball again, but don't have enough time to commit to a full summer of baseball? Then don't miss your chance to play in the inaugural season of this wood bat baseball league held at Horn Field in Muskego. Each team will play a total of 6 games (4 regular season and 2 post-season) on Sunday afternoons throughout the summer. To keep the league as competitive as possible, each team will be hand selected by league officials to distribute the talent as evenly as can be.
